1:1 SEN Support Assistant
Posted 23/07/26About the Role
A forward-thinking school is actively seeking a dedicated 1:1 SEN Support Assistant to provide vital, tailored assistance to a secondary-aged pupil with complex needs. This pivotal long-term role, offering a competitive daily rate of £85-£110, commences immediately and carries the genuine potential for permanent placement. You will be instrumental in implementing an Education, Health and Care Plan (EHCP), ensuring the pupil successfully accesses the curriculum, while fostering their independence and developing essential life skills.
Key Responsibilities
* Implement bespoke EHCP targets to support the pupil's holistic development and learning journey.
* Provide consistent and unwavering 1:1 support, adapting strategies to meet evolving needs in diverse learning environments.
* Facilitate the pupil's engagement with the secondary curriculum, overcoming barriers to understanding and participation.
* Champion the development of critical independence and life skills, preparing the pupil for future challenges.
* Monitor and accurately record progress, contributing valuable insights to reviews and future planning.
* Collaborate effectively with teachers, therapists, and parents to create a cohesive support network.
About You
* You possess proven experience supporting secondary-aged pupils with complex Special Educational Needs.
* You demonstrate exceptional empathy, resilience, and patience in challenging situations.
* You are proactive and resourceful, capable of independently adapting your approach to individual requirements.
* Your communication skills are outstanding, allowing you to build strong, positive rapport with pupils, staff, and families.
* You hold a deep commitment to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of all young people.
* You are passionate about making a tangible difference to a pupil's educational experience and personal growth.
